塔里木盆地塔中地区连续型碳酸盐岩油气藏地质特征及形成原因  被引量:13

Geological characteristics and forming cause of the continuous carbonate reservoirs in Tazhong area,Tarim Basin

摘  要:为了获得塔里木盆地的连续型碳酸盐岩内的大量油气资源,研究塔里木盆地连续型碳酸盐岩油气藏地质特征及形成原因,选取塔里木盆地塔中地区作为研究区域,通过勘探可知该地区连续型碳酸盐岩油气藏地质特征,即油气同时存在于构造高点与构造低点、高压与低压同时存在于含油气层、储层为局部高孔渗发育与普遍致密。分析其形成原因为:充足的油源供给以及良好的物质基础、油气运、聚格局由古斜坡、古隆起以及断裂系统控制、油气相态与分布由多期油气充注所形成。综合研究结果可知,塔里木盆地油气藏由多个烃源岩所提供,在长期低温环境下成藏。In order to obtain a large amount of oil and gas resources in the continuous carbonate rocks in Tarim Basin,the geological characteristics and forming cause of the continuous carbonate reservoirs are studied.The central area in Tarim Basin is selected as the study area.The exploration shows that the geological characteristics of continuous carbonate reservoirs in this area are that oil and gas exist simultaneously at the structural high points and structural low points,high pressure and low pressure co-exist in the oil/gas-bearing reservoir,and the reservoirs are developed with high porosity-permeability and generally tight lithology.The cause for the characteristic formation are analyzed as follows:sufficient oil source supply and good material foundation;oil and gas migration and accumulation patterns controlled by ancient slopes,ancient uplifts and fault systems;oil and gas phase state and distribution formed by multiple periods of oil and gas charging.The comprehensive research results show that the oil and gas reservoirs in Tarim Basin are provided by multiple hydrocarbon source rocks and accumulated under long-term low-temperature environment.
